    Hi all

    Can anyone teach me how to use this timer? Can't seem to get it to work. everytime i on the power supply, the lights, co2, fan are on regardless of the timing i set. Dun know if i used the timer correctly.

    Dewd....you have to flick the little switch on the side of your timer to the "timer mode". if you left that switch on the "ON" mode..it wont switch of your devices. take a closer look i'm sure you can see some pictures or something.

    Notice a little switch by the side? Its a bypass switch.
    Pull up all the tabs (Off) and test the bypass switch, it should not turn on your stuff. Else its a goner, go grab a new one.
    Push down=On
